To pull a internal combustion engine from its original vehicle and put another in its place.
Pulling a V6 from a sports car and putting a V8 in it instead, would be considered a engine swap
by 3.4Lto5.7LSwapCamaro June 5, 2012
Get the Engine Swap mug.
When someone stands in the frunk of their rear or mid engined car, freebases off of the frunk lid while having their asshole eaten.
I came out of left field pub and Geoff was getting a Dundalk engine swap from the Geresbecks's cashier, right off of the Porsche emblem and everything.
by Captdownshift May 15, 2021
Get the Dundalk engine swap mug.